Identifying cardiac actinin interactomes reveals sarcomere crosstalk with RNA-binding proteins
2020-03-19
Abstract excerpt
<h4>Rationale</h4> Actinins are actin cross-linkers that are ubiquitously expressed and harbor mutations in heritable diseases. The predominant cardiac actinin is encoded by ACTN2 , which is a core structural component of the sarcomere Z-disk.
